Blayney Colmore, thirty years an Episcopal priest and life escort, explains: Does death make hash of all our efforts?

Is there a dimension beyond what we know? Can normal people access it? As we burn down our culture's best achievements can we do something more useful than mourn?

Come along on this holy roller coaster. You may recognize the highs and lows: baptism, marriage, burial, hitting for the cycle, from tomb to portal, an assassinated seminary classmate, close friend with Watergate criminals, an African odyssey, divorce, remarriage, all in the shadow of inevitable, impending death.
